Output 99cba24b989caa406d8e83da110490797bda44f6c2fcfe3a022d605d45feec87:3

value
78146
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05ea1a22b383f3a44636e951d2d567559a0c018e OP_EQUAL
address
32EHkCdp7F8s3hPAa5UddwEnKETeeJzcb6
transaction
99cba24b989caa406d8e83da110490797bda44f6c2fcfe3a022d605d45feec87
spent
true